#57369c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57369c is composed of 34.1% red, 21.2%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.2% cyan, 65.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 259.4 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 41.2%. #57369c color hex could be obtained by blending #ae6cff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#57369c color description : Dark moderate violet.
#57369c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57369c has RGB values of R:87, G:54,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5715612.
